Ticket: Expired credential blocking N+1 fix verification

The GraphQL N+1 fix on the Marrowfield resolver layer is merged — author lookups now batch through the dataloader instead of per-node queries. Problem: the staging credential for the internal Quillbatch data service expired, so the perf comparison can't run. Contractor: rerun the benchmark suite once you've loaded the refreshed credential. It's provided below.

API key for bageg-kajef: vxb2-ss

Quarterly planning note — Orvale Components

Board: the second-source search for our resin housings is underway. Three candidates shortlisted, two in the Kestrel Valley region, one nearer Dunharrow. Samples due within six weeks; qualification should finish by quarter-end. Cost impact looks neutral, resilience gain is significant. One matter attached below is for board eyes only.

confidential, badup-hawef: The finance team signed off on a budget of $12.8 million for Project Eliael. The renewal with Wenaxix Foods closes at $44.4 million a year, 49 percent above the last contract.

## Build Provenance: Fan-out Backpressure Service

Every build of the Hollowbrook notifier records which backpressure profile was compiled in, since queue-shedding behavior differs per profile. New team members should always confirm provenance before debugging dropped notifications. Each verified artifact carries a trace token, recorded immediately below for audit.

build token for tajeg-bajep: htk14_409ba9df6b8acb

Before promoting a Brindlework release, confirm that every backend instance reports healthy on both the shallow (`/ping`) and deep (`/ready`) probes. The balancer requires three consecutive passes at ten-second intervals before routing traffic; a single deep-probe failure drains the node gracefully over sixty seconds. Do not override drain timers during the weekly deploy window. Once all nodes show green, sign the release manifest so the rollout gate opens. The deploy signing key for this cycle follows.

deploy key for kagup-bawig: bky9_ZMq28eTw9